BLACK SWAN FLIES AT CRITIC’S CHOICE: The award season is well underway. The Social Network was awarded top prize over the weekend by the L.A. Film Critics, while Black Swan heads the list for the Broadcast Film Critics Association’s 16th annual Critics’ Choice Movie Awards, with 12 nominations. The winners will be announced at the ceremony on Jan. 14 at 9 p.m., which will be broadcast live from the Hollywood Palladium on VH1. Black Swan garnered nods for Best Picture, Best Actress, Best Supporting Actress, Best Director, Best Original Screenplay, Best Cinematography, Best Art Direction, Best Editing, Best Costume Design, Best Makeup, Best Sound and Best Score. True Grit and The King’s Speech followed with 11 nominations each, while Inception received 10 nominations and The Social Network 9. (12/13a)
